Hatte ich auch mal, aber ist nur nötig, wenn man von unterwegs mit Git spielen will.
Alternativ kann man sich aber auch GitLab installieren ... ähnlich wie ein abgespecktes GitHub, nur bei sich selber.
Bei mir ist der Git-Server nur noch der Faulheit wegen installiert, aber das Packet deaktiviert (GIT installiert, aber der Dienst nicht gestartet),
damit ich innerhalb der Syno GIT als Backup benutzen kann, also
git fetch
bzw.
git commit
über die Aufgabenplanung.
(DSM 6 ... mal sehn ob es in der 7 noch so geht)
z.B. regelmäßig die Webseite via
FTP runterladen und den aktuellen Stand in ein GitRepo speichern.
Von unterwegs via VPN oder nur im lokalen Netz, ist die Verwaltung des GitServers unnötig kompliziert.
Einfach via SMB in ein Verzeichnis und dort ein Bare-Repo erstellen
git init
zeigt dir die "
URL" für das
git clone
an:
//MeinNAS/Develop/TestRepo/.git/
C:/TestRepo/.git/
Aber im Windows funktioniert es auch mit \ statt /
also einfach den Pfad aus dem Explorer kopiert.
\\MeinNAS\Develop\TestRepo\.git
C:\TestRepo\.git